1.Important Safeguards
Basic safety precautions should always be followed when using
the electrical appliance, including the following. Read the
instructions.
1. This appliance can be used by children aged 8 years and above and
persons with reduced physical, sensory, or mental capabilities or lack of
experience and knowledge if they have been given supervision or
instruction concerning using the appliance safely and understand the
hazards. Children shall not play with the appliance. Cleaning and children
shall not make user maintenance unless they are older than 8 and
supervised.
2. Keep the appliance and cord out of reach of children less than 8 years
old.
3. If the supply cord is damaged, it must be replaced by the manufacturer,
its service agent, or similarly qualified persons to avoid a hazard.
4. CAUTION: Hot surfaces. Do not touch hot surfaces. Use handles or
knobs, Do not let the cord hang over the edge of a table or hot surface.
5. The appliances are not intended to be operated using an external timer
or a separate remote-control system.
6. Clean surfaces in contact with food.
7. Before use, check that the voltage of the wall outlet corresponds to the
one shown on the rating plate.
8. To protect against electric shock, do not immerse the cord, plugs, or
housing in water or other liquid.
9. Unplug from the outlet when not in use, before putting on or taking off
parts, and before cleaning.
10. Do not place on or near a hot gas, electric burner, or heated oven.
11. Extreme caution must be used when moving an appliance containing
hot oil or other hot liquids.
12. Always attach the plug to the appliance first, then plug the cord into the
wall outlet. Turn any control OFF to disconnect, then remove the plug from
the wall outlet.
